Ticket: Proctoring queue vault locked — Examwright platform. The sealed vault holding proctor session tokens auto-locked after three failed reads, so the exam-proctoring queue is stalled and candidates are piling up in the waiting room. As the contractor on rotation, restart the queue consumer only after the vault is reopened; otherwise tokens will mint against stale keys. Reopen it from the ops console using the recovery passphrase provided below.

strongbox words: holax-rusax-jorath-aldeth

Test-plan note — Grelby recipe-scaling calculator (for Thursday sync)

Quick rundown: we're covering scale factors from 0.25x to 12x, with special attention to fractional units (thirds of a cup keep rounding weirdly). Metric/imperial conversion runs after scaling now, which fixed the drift Tovah flagged last sprint. Edge cases: zero-quantity garnish lines, yeast scaling caps, and the "serves 1" floor. Automation runs nightly on the Mirefield rig; manual spot checks Friday. The rig's scaling API wants auth, so runs should use the token below.

login token, yajeg-fawif: eyJhbGciOiJIUzI1NiIsInR5cCI6IkpXVCJ9.eyJzdWIiOiIEdPQYnZXaZIn0.HSRTnYZBx0Qc

Subject: Veltrion Reseller Programme — Executive Review

Dear Executive Team,

Following our pilot in the Arland region, the Veltrion reseller programme has onboarded eleven partners, with margins tracking within the agreed 18–22% band. Marta Quellis has prepared tiered incentives for the second cohort, pending legal review of the partner agreement. Before the board vote next week, please review the confidential note below on our broader commercial direction.

confidential, bawip-fahap: Gross margin on Ulaael came in at 5 percent against a plan of 10 percent. Only 5 of the 100 pilot accounts renewed Ulaael, so a churn review is set for July 1.